Boron Nitride Agglomerated Powder Market was valued at USD 0.48 Billion in 2022 and is projected to reach USD 0.75 Billion by 2030, growing at a CAGR of 6.0% from 2024 to 2030.
The Boron Nitride Agglomerated Powder Market is a key segment in materials science, known for its unique properties that include high thermal conductivity, excellent electrical insulation, and resistance to high temperatures. This versatile powder finds applications across a variety of industries, including lubricating oils, composite materials, personal care products, coatings, and thermal spraying. As industries continue to prioritize efficiency, performance, and sustainability, the demand for boron nitride agglomerated powder has been on the rise. Boron nitride agglomerated powder plays a significant role in the lubricating oil industry by enhancing the performance of lubricants. Its unique properties, such as high thermal conductivity and electrical insulation, make it ideal for use in high-temperature and high-performance environments. The powder is often incorporated into lubricating oils to reduce friction, enhance wear resistance, and improve the overall durability of machinery. As the demand for high-performance lubricants in industries such as automotive and manufacturing grows, boron nitride’s contribution to improving the efficiency of lubricating oils has become increasingly important.
In addition to its functional properties, boron nitride agglomerated powder also contributes to the sustainability aspect of lubricants. By enhancing the longevity and performance of the lubricants, the powder can reduce the frequency of oil changes and help minimize waste. This environmental benefit, coupled with its high performance, positions boron nitride agglomerated powder as a crucial additive in the lubricating oil market, particularly in sectors demanding more eco-friendly and efficient solutions.
The application of boron nitride agglomerated powder in composite materials is growing rapidly, particularly in industries that require materials with enhanced thermal, electrical, and mechanical properties. Boron nitride agglomerated powder is used in composite materials to improve thermal conductivity, reduce thermal expansion, and provide excellent electrical insulation. These properties make it ideal for use in a wide range of industries, including aerospace, electronics, and automotive, where the need for lightweight yet highly durable materials is paramount.
As manufacturers seek to develop more efficient and sustainable materials, the demand for boron nitride in composites is expected to rise. The powder’s ability to improve the performance of composite materials in high-temperature environments, while also maintaining its structural integrity, is a key factor driving its growth in this sector. This is especially true for industries such as electronics, where the demand for heat management and high-performance materials is critical.
Boron nitride agglomerated powder is increasingly being used in the formulation of personal care products, including cosmetics and skincare. Its fine, white, and non-toxic nature makes it an ideal ingredient in a range of beauty and skincare applications, such as foundations, powders, and creams. The powder helps in improving the texture and spreadability of these products, making them easier to apply while providing a soft, smooth finish. Additionally, its ability to absorb moisture and enhance the stability of products contributes to its popularity in the personal care industry.
Furthermore, the incorporation of boron nitride in personal care products offers a variety of benefits for consumers, including improved wear time and enhanced product performance. As the demand for high-quality, long-lasting cosmetics grows, boron nitride’s role in improving the effectiveness of personal care formulations is expected to become even more prominent. The use of this powder also aligns with the increasing consumer preference for high-performance, non-irritating ingredients, particularly in skincare products.
The coating industry benefits significantly from the application of boron nitride agglomerated powder due to its high thermal conductivity and resistance to oxidation. Boron nitride-based coatings are used in a variety of applications, including metal coatings, ceramic coatings, and high-performance coatings in industries such as aerospace, automotive, and manufacturing. These coatings offer superior thermal management, which helps in protecting substrates from extreme temperatures, enhancing the longevity and durability of materials exposed to harsh environments.
Boron nitride coatings also offer excellent release properties, making them useful in reducing friction and wear in equipment that undergoes frequent movement or thermal cycles. The powder’s role in improving the performance of coatings in high-temperature environments is particularly valuable for industries such as aerospace, where the durability and reliability of materials are critical. With increasing demand for performance-driven coatings, the use of boron nitride agglomerated powder in this sector is expected to continue to expand.
Thermal spraying is another key application of boron nitride agglomerated powder, particularly in industries that require heat-resistant and high-performance coatings. The powder’s high thermal conductivity and resistance to high temperatures make it ideal for use in thermal spraying processes, where it is applied to surfaces to provide enhanced heat resistance, wear resistance, and durability. This is particularly beneficial in industries such as aerospace, automotive, and manufacturing, where equipment is frequently exposed to extreme temperatures.
The versatility of boron nitride agglomerated powder in thermal spraying applications stems from its ability to form stable and durable coatings that protect surfaces from thermal degradation. As industries focus on improving the efficiency and longevity of their equipment, the demand for thermal spraying solutions incorporating boron nitride powder is expected to grow, driving the expansion of this segment in the market.
In addition to the applications mentioned above, boron nitride agglomerated powder is also used in a variety of other industries, including electronics, energy, and manufacturing. Its unique properties make it suitable for use in areas where high thermal conductivity, electrical insulation, and resistance to wear are essential. In electronics, boron nitride is used in the production of components such as heat sinks and semiconductors, while in energy, it plays a role in improving the efficiency of energy storage devices and systems.
As the demand for high-performance materials continues to rise, the versatility of boron nitride agglomerated powder in a wide range of applications ensures its continued relevance across industries. The development of new technologies and materials will likely lead to even more innovative uses for this powder, expanding its role in various sectors and contributing to the growth of the market.
